The Advanced Radar Research Center’s Mixed-Signal Hardware Engineer participates in all phases of the product lifecycle including, concept creation, requirements definition, detailed design (e.g., analog, digital, schematic capture, PCB layout), analysis, overseeing the fabrication of hardware, testing, and integration. This position supports numerous projects at varying stages of lifecycle development and provides opportunities to engage in hands-on design, integration, and testing, while working collaboratively with professionals across multiple disciplines.
Essential Duties:
- Responsible for mixed-signal electronic hardware, production, test, debugging, and design for manufacturing.
- Performs mixed-signal circuit design and system-level evaluation.
- Performs analysis, integration, test, debugging and some design work for printed circuit boards.
- Performs hardware modification and solder rework, as needed.
- Designs PCB layout, integration, and testing.
- Designs and implements hardware communications, acquisition, and control systems.
- Performs integration of circuit implementation and real-time testing.
- Participates in field experiments and data validation.
- Hands-on testing and debugging of circuitry.
- Provide consulting to system-level designs, including costing, lead times, and alternative solutions.
- Performs various duties as needed to successfully fulfill the functions of the position.

Departmental Preferences:
- MS degree in Electrical Engineering or related field or equivalent military/work experience
- 2+ years experience or familiarity with the PCB fabrication and component placement process (both manual and automated)
- Experience with radars and associated technologies, familiar with radar concepts such as RF/IF transceivers, microwave subsystems, and control systems
- 3D CAD/modeling experience (e.g., Solid Works)
- Knowledge of embedded hardware systems and familiarity with low-level protocols necessary to facilitate intercommunication between such systems
- Proficiency in the design, analysis, modeling, integration, and testing of mixed-signal systems and subsystems
- Proficiency in PCB layout (e.g., Altium Designer)
- Familiarity with electronic test equipment operation, spectrum/network analyzers, oscilloscopes, and function/waveform generators
- RF/analog/digital circuit/system design, simulation, and troubleshooting
